Australian journalist Cheng Lei returns home after release from Chinese detention
Australian journalist Cheng Lei has returned home after being released from detention in China, where she had been held on national security charges for over three years. Cheng, who was a business television anchor for Chinese state television, was accused of sharing state secrets with another country. She arrived in Melbourne and has been reunited with her children and family. The release follows the completion of legal processes in China. Australian Prime Minister Anthony Albanese welcomed her home and expressed hope for improving relations with China. However, concerns remain for another detained Australian journalist, Yang Hengjun.
